Potential languages to add based on demand:
- Rust — tree-sitter grammar available in
smacker/go-tree-sitter
- Java — tree-sitter grammar available
- Ruby — tree-sitter grammar available
- Shell/Bash — regex-based, extract functions
- SQL — regex-based, extract stored procedures/views
Each language requires ~200-300 lines: a parser file + language detection in generate.go and parse.go.
Priority should be driven by user demand.
Potential languages to add based on demand:
smacker/go-tree-sitterEach language requires ~200-300 lines: a parser file + language detection in
generate.goandparse.go.Priority should be driven by user demand.